Here is my mild ale, partial mash. Not exactly to style, but I was aiming for a mild with a little more alcohol, maybe something like a pre WWI mild. Here it is
3.5 lbs British pale malt
0.75 lbs Crystal malt
0.33 lbs British chocolate malt
0.25 lbs Special B
0.15 lbs Black Patent malt
3.3 lbs light malt extract
0.5 lbs light Muscovado sugar
For an all grain brew increase the two row to 7 pounds and remove the extract.
1oz Golding 60minutes
0.5 Golding 15 minutes
Mash at 151 for 60mins
Total volume 5 gallons
O.G. 1.046
Yeast Safale S-04
Next time I would like to use some mild ale malt, to increase the flavor also Danstar Windsor yeast may also be interesting.
